Luma3DS game patching

Luma3DS allows for the modification of a game or application without having to patch the original files. This is done by redirecting the reading of files to a separate location containing the modified files. Because no original game files are actually being modified, this feature works with physical game cartridges. To use this feature, files must be placed in a /luma/titles/<Title ID>/ folder. You can get the game's title ID from here (cartridges), here (digital games), or from the FBI -> Titles menu. For example the Title ID for Pokémon X is 0004000000055D00, so modified Pokémon X files would be placed at /luma/titles/0004000000055D00/.

External code.bin and exheader.bin loading

Patched code.bin and exheader.bin files can be loaded. Compressed .code files will not work with this feature, it must be uncompressed into a code.bin.

IPS patching

IPS patches for code.bin are also supported, which contain only the changes to the original code rather than the entire code.bin. Patches should be named code.ips and placed instead of a patched code.bin.

LayeredFS

Files within a game or applications romfs folder can redirected by placing modified files within /luma/titles/<Title ID>/romfs.
